Output 08207758ae32f30d7d15f2b3718878d4cb1f73969e2e3e918bf54cd7ef1c03c6:101

value
132881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c57130c00cba6b47da6417b28484bcf8ce22c19d OP_EQUAL
address
3KgzdwfccFiztPwJ6Bj7pSeBP6AWdp3aT8
transaction
08207758ae32f30d7d15f2b3718878d4cb1f73969e2e3e918bf54cd7ef1c03c6
spent
true